Better Burger is pretty much healthy fast food:

  • They only serve 100% meat (doesn’t it make you quesy just thinking that other fast food isn’t?), that is antibiotic- and hormone-free and come on toasted, whole wheat buns.
  • They also use extra virgin olive and canola oils, and trans fat-free butter to cook the food.
  • Even the fries are organic and not fried (air-baked, which means a lot less fatty than traditional fries!).
  • All reasons why I decided to stop in recently. I thought I’d try something lighter, so I went for the veggie burger. I know, I’m weird like that — I order burgers at Japanese restaurants, and veggie burgers at actual burger joints – at least this time. I was just in the mood, OK.

    Don’t think I made the best choice though: It was crispy on the outside and smushy on the inside. And I forgot to order it with cheese, which could have helped greatly with the unexciting flavor.

    I like the idea of healthy fast food though, and it’s relatively cheap ($5.99 for most burgers). I would go back just to try the meat, but if you’re looking for good veggie burgers, you can probably skip this one.
